Combine like terms: 4(x2−3)+2x2+8

Respuesta :

jimrgrant1 jimrgrant1
  • 03-05-2021

Answer:

6x² - 4

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

4(x² - 3) + 2x² + 8 ← distribute parenthesis

= 4x² - 12 + 2x² + 8 ← collect like terms

= 6x² - 4
